Hector McNeill (unknown - 13 September 1781) was a Colonel in the British Army during the American Revolutionary War, and a suspected Templar.
At some point, McNeill and David Fanning captured Thomas Burke, the governor of North Carolina. To this, the Colonial Assassins launched a fruitless rescue attempt, though they managed to assassinate McNeill during the Battle of Lindley's Mill.
